What are the 5 principal functions of the Kidney channel

A
  1. storing essence and dominating reproduction, growth and development
  2. producing marrow, filling up the brain, dominating bones and assisting in the production of blood
  3. dominating water
  4. controlling the reception of qi
  5. opening into the ear and dominating the two lower yin (urethra and anus)

Kidney 15 Needling Actions Indications
Meeting point of KD channel with the penetrating vessel Needling: perpendicular insertion 1 to 1.5 cun Actions: regulates the intestines; regulates the lower jiao Indications: constipation; dry stools; diarrhea
26
Kidney 16 Needling Actions Indications
Meeting point of the KD channel with the PV Needling: perpendicular insertion 1 to 1.5 cun Actions: regulates qi and alleviates pain; regulates and warms the intestines (Used in trauma treatment: 6, 16, 27- emotional trauma treatment) Indications: constipations, dry stools, pain of the epigastrium and abdomen * Couple ST 25 and KD 16 for constipation/ dry stool
27
Kidney 17 Needling Actions Indications
Meeting point of KD with PV Perpendicular insertion 1 to 1.5 cun Actions: dispels accumulation and alleviates pain Indications: abdominal masses with periodic cutting pain; intestinal pain with lack of appetite; vomiting, diarrhea, constipation
28
Kidney 18 Needling Actions Indications
Meeting Point of KD with PV Needling: Perpendicular insertion 1 to 1.5 cun Actions: Regulates the lower jiao and alleviates pain; regulates qi and moves blood stasis; harmonises the stomach Indications: post-partum abdominal pain, malign blood in the uterus, hiccup, vomiting, inability to open mouth
29
Kidney 19 Needling Actions Indications
Meeting point of KD with PV Needling: perpendicular .5 to 1 cun Actions: Regulates qi and harmonises the stomach; lowers rebellion and alleviates cough and wheezing Indications: epigastric pain; counterflow qi; commiting; nausea
